A flood is an overflow of water onto landscape or urban settings that are usually dry. Floods are generally categorized by the physical source and properties of the excess water (e.g., river, lake, ocean, or debris flow), but the causes, effects, and dynamics also provide further criteria for flood characterization (e.g., storm surge or tsunami flooding, dam break, urban flooding, or flash floods).

The significant impact that inundations have on the territory, their always higher intensity and frequency, and their impact in economic and social terms pose floods as one of the major threats from the international to the local scale. As a result, crisis management must necessarily and carefully consider floods and develop specific preparedness, prevention, mitigation, monitoring, response, and emergency plans to limit their devastating effects.

Flood Categories, Causes, and Effects

Flood types are mainly associated with the natural feature and the physical process (dynamics) that originate the inundation phenomenon.

In particular, riverine and coastal floods are determined, respectively, by the excess water flow derived from fluvial channels and by the ocean surge that may occur, respectively, under severe hydrologic (e.g., rainfall) and climatic (e.g., strong winds, tropical cyclones) conditions. Those different and diverse factors may also combine, as in the case of estuarine floods, where the ocean and fluvial waters interact. Floods may be indirectly caused by another hazard, as in the case of a submarine earthquake (tsunami) or the collapse of a water retention structure (e.g., levee, dam).

A different categorization method pertains to the analysis of the flood dynamics that is mainly based on the duration and speed of the event, with slow floods usually driven by heavy rains and/or snowmelt on mid-large rivers and fast (flash) floods caused by convective precipitation (e.g., thunderstorm) in small river basins. The concentration of sediments that propagate with the flood wave is another factor, with mud and debris flows that mainly characterize alluvial fans and mountain areas.

The passage of the flood through the territory has often devastating direct effects connected to the physical damages to human properties (e.g., roads, bridges, buildings, agricultural fields, and industries) and casualties but also significant indirect effects such as business interruptions, the evacuation of affected people, water-driven diseases, and other hygienic issues. The negative environmental, economic, and social effects of floods are often temporary, but they may also last for months if an effective crisis management plan hasn't been developed and preliminarily implemented for tackling this natural disaster in both the pre-event and post-event period.

Flood Crisis Management

Floods are natural (extreme) events that cannot be avoided in most cases. Low-lying river valleys and coastal areas have always been the subject of recurrent inundations with overland river flows that in ancient times had also been the source of beneficial (fertilizing) effects, as in the well-known case of the Nile River flooding. Nevertheless, in modern times, urbanization and the increasing human activity and presence are contributing to an increase of the negative impact of floods, and the sustainable development of the territory cannot avoid considering the maximum inundation extent and dynamics as major factors affecting urban expansion and land use plans. Thus, even if the adverse impact of floods cannot be neglected, significant mitigation may be achieved by effective flood risk management that should include a preparedness, prevention, mitigation, monitoring, response, and emergency plan.
